.aromu-reviews{background:#fff;color:#2d2d2d;font-family:Inter,Noto Sans,sans-serif;line-height:1.75}.aromu-reviews h1,.aromu-reviews h2,.aromu-reviews h3{line-height:1.35;color:#111}.aromu-reviews h1{font-family:Playfair Display,serif;font-weight:700;margin-bottom:1rem}.aromu-reviews h2{font-family:Playfair Display,serif;font-weight:600;margin-top:2.2rem;margin-bottom:1rem}.aromu-reviews h3{font-weight:600;margin-top:1.6rem;margin-bottom:.6rem;color:#2d2d2d}.aromu-reviews p{line-height:1.75;margin-bottom:1rem;color:#3b3b3b}.aromu-reviews .aromu-rating{display:inline-flex;align-items:center;gap:.35rem}.aromu-reviews .aromu-rating .star{color:#e5e7eb}.aromu-reviews .aromu-rating .star.filled{color:#fbbf24;text-shadow:0 0 2px rgba(251,191,36,.35)}.aromu-reviews .aromu-rating .rating-text{color:#6b7280;opacity:.9}.aromu-reviews .aromu-pros-cons{background:#f9f7f5;border:1px solid #ece4db;border-radius:14px;padding:1.75rem 1.5rem;margin:2.5rem 0}.aromu-reviews .aromu-pros-cons .section-title{font-family:Playfair Display,serif;margin-bottom:1.2rem}.aromu-reviews .pros-cons-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(240px,1fr));gap:1.5rem}.aromu-reviews .pros h3,.aromu-reviews .cons h3{font-weight:600;margin-bottom:.5rem}.aromu-reviews .pros ul,.aromu-reviews .cons ul{list-style:disc;margin-left:1.1rem;margin-bottom:.5rem}.aromu-reviews .pros ul li,.aromu-reviews .cons ul li{color:#444;margin-bottom:.4rem}.aromu-reviews .aromu-cta{display:inline-block;background:#000;color:#fff;padding:.6rem 1.6rem;border-radius:999px;text-decoration:none;transition:all .2s ease}.aromu-reviews .aromu-cta:hover{background:#222;transform:translateY(-2px)}.aromu-reviews .related-posts{background:#fcf8f3;border:1px solid #efe1d4;border-radius:12px;padding:1.5rem;margin-top:2.5rem}.aromu-reviews .related-posts h2{font-family:Playfair Display,serif;margin-bottom:1rem}.aromu-reviews .related-posts a{color:#634b39;text-decoration:none}.aromu-reviews .related-posts a:hover{color:#b88c68;text-decoration:underline}.aromu-footer-logo,.aromu-reviews footer img{width:60px;height:auto;margin:0 auto .75rem;display:block;object-fit:contain}@media (max-width: 768px){.aromu-reviews footer img{width:50px;margin-bottom:.5rem}}.faq{margin-top:1.8rem!important}.prose hr{margin:1.5rem 0!important;opacity:.25}.prose em{display:block;margin-bottom:.6rem!important}
/*# sourceMappingURL=/cdn/shop/t/5/assets/aromu-article-reviews.css.map */
